So, what’s the role all about?

The RVP Sales leads a defined sales territory effort to meet the Enterprise sales goals. These goals include revenue, hiring, and managed growth from the sales team. This position also develops new sales strategies and teaches the sales team to implement. The RVP Sales is responsible for the corporate sales team within NiCE CXone and will manage the Enterprise sales team to specific performance targets, exceeding quotas, and delivering appropriate quantities of new deals.

NICE Ltd. (NASDAQ: NICE) software products are used by 25,000+ global businesses, including 85 of the Fortune 100 corporations, to deliver extraordinary customer experiences, fight financial crime and ensure public safety. Every day, NiCE software manages more than 120 million customer interactions and monitors 3+ billion financial transactions.

Known as an innovation powerhouse that excels in AI, cloud and digital, NiCE is consistently recognized as the market leader in its domains, with over 8,500 employees across 30+ countries.

What We Do

NICE (Nasdaq: NICE) is the worldwide leading provider of both cloud and on-premises enterprise software solutions that empower organizations to make smarter decisions based on advanced analytics of structured and unstructured data. NICE helps organizations of all sizes deliver better customer service, ensure compliance, combat fraud and safeguard citizens. Over 25,000 organizations in more than 150 countries, including over 85 of the Fortune 100 companies, are using NICE solutions. www.nice.com.
